Zadnjo majsko nedeljo smo imeli v naši župniji slovesnost svete birme in blagoslov obnovljenega križa. Slovesnosti je vodil nadškof v pokoju Stanislav Hočevar, ki je birmal devet birmancev. V nagovoru je poudaril pomen vere, ki slehernega kristjana krepi in mu daje moč, ter Svetega Duha, ki vodi v pravo smer. Po podelitvi zakramenta je sledil blagoslov obnovljenega križa, izobešenega na severni zunanji steni župnijske cerkve sv. Janeza Evangelista. Čas izdelave ter avtor križa in razpela nista znana; domneva se, da bi ga lahko izdelali polhograjski podobarji v 19. stoletju. Zahtevna obnovitvena dela je izvedlo Restavratorstvo Kavčič iz Šentjošta nad Horjulom. Sonja Malovrh
